首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

在Python (Selenium)中从CSV文件中提取列表的问题

在Python中使用Selenium从CSV文件中提取列表的问题可以通过以下步骤解决:

  1. 导入所需的库和模块:
代码语言:txt
复制
import csv
from selenium import webdriver
  1. 创建一个空列表来存储提取的数据:
代码语言:txt
复制
data_list = []
  1. 打开CSV文件并读取数据:
代码语言:txt
复制
with open('file.csv', 'r') as file:
    csv_reader = csv.reader(file)
    next(csv_reader)  # 跳过标题行
    for row in csv_reader:
        data_list.append(row[0])  # 假设要提取的数据在CSV文件的第一列
  1. 初始化Selenium WebDriver:
代码语言:txt
复制
driver = webdriver.Chrome()  # 使用Chrome浏览器,需要提前安装ChromeDriver并将其路径添加到系统环境变量中
  1. 使用提取的数据进行操作,例如访问网页:
代码语言:txt
复制
for data in data_list:
    driver.get('https://www.example.com/search?q=' + data)  # 假设要访问的网页是根据提取的数据进行搜索
    # 进行其他操作...
  1. 最后记得关闭WebDriver和CSV文件:
代码语言:txt
复制
driver.quit()
file.close()

这样,你就可以使用Selenium从CSV文件中提取列表并进行相应的操作了。

对于Selenium和CSV文件的更详细了解,你可以参考以下链接:

  • Selenium官方文档:https://www.selenium.dev/documentation/en/
  • Python CSV模块文档:https://docs.python.org/3/library/csv.html

请注意,以上答案中没有提及具体的腾讯云产品,因为腾讯云并没有直接与Python的Selenium集成的特定产品。然而,腾讯云提供了一系列云计算产品和服务,可以用于支持Python开发和部署应用程序。你可以参考腾讯云官方网站以了解更多关于腾讯云的产品和服务信息。

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

领券